
The Glenlivet Release 74-Year-Old Single Malt Whisky
Gordon & MacPhail, a renowned Scotch whisky brand with a heritage dating back to 1895, has recently unveiled a remarkable treasure for whisky enthusiasts and collectors alike.
In a tribute to the passage of time, craftsmanship, and the art of ageing, they have introduced the Gordon & MacPhail 1949 from the Glenlivet Distillery.
The Timeless Spirit in a Bottle
This extraordinary single malt whisky, placed in a refill Sherry butt on the first day of 1949, has traversed through history, capturing the essence of each passing year. It was ultimately bottled on March 6th of this year, making it a truly remarkable 74-year-old expression.
A Harmony of Flavours
As connoisseurs prepare to savour this masterpiece, they can anticipate an exceptional sensory journey. The Gordon & MacPhail 1949 offers enticing scents of stewed fruits mingling with traces of cinnamon, aged leather, and clementine.
With an alcohol by volume (ABV) of 49.3%, it provides a rich and intricate palate. Autumnal spices and fruitcake mingle with cracked pepper, complemented by delicate hints of garden mint, dark treacle, and charred oak.
An Exceptional Discovery
Only 192 bottles of this precious elixir have been made available to the public, each priced at a staggering £35,000 (approximately US$43,000). This release is not just a testament to the craftsmanship of whisky making but also a tribute to the Glenlivet Distillery, as it represents the final 1949 cask from this historic establishment.
The Launch
Dubai International Airport had the exclusive privilege of selling this remarkable whisky from September 1st - 19th, after which it became accessible to enthusiasts worldwide.
Ewen Mackintosh, the Managing Director at Gordon & MacPhail, remarked, “Patience, knowledge, skill, and an unwavering commitment to quality are all principles embodied in this greatly aged single malt. Gordon & MacPhail 1949 from Glenlivet Distillery is exceedingly rare – our very last cask of Glenlivet from 1949 – making it a must-try for whisky enthusiasts seeking to savour a remarkable, greatly aged single malt with layers of character and decades of maturation expertise.”
Gordon & Macphail's Transformation
Established in 1895, Gordon & MacPhail has a storied history of selecting and maturing single malts from over 100 Scottish distilleries. Their dedication to patience, knowledge, skill, and unwavering commitment to quality is evident in every bottle they release. Following the news that Gordon & MacPhail will begin producing their own whisky, this release marks the beginning of a shift in business practices for the historic whisky producer.
